Print

centos6 rhel6 rpm yum 管理常用命令

1天前 发表

配置步骤

YUM :

1 yum localinstall xxx.rpm --nogpgcheck  yum  使用 yum  安装 一个本地的包  解决依赖 不做密钥验证

2 yum list  列出服务器端有的软件

3 yum clean all  清除 yum 的缓存

4 yum help 打印帮助文档

5 yum search 在 yum 服务器端上的 rpm 包使用关键字搜索(不太常用)

6 yum install 安装包

7 yum provides 找 yum 源当中的 rpm 包含的文件

8 yum info 找到包的说明(描述)

9 yum remove 删除末个包 通常不用 而且通常 不删包 (真的要删除使用 rpm -e)

10 yum update 更新包(如果机器稳定 就不要做升级)

11 yum grouplist 

12 yum groupinstall

13 yum repolist #列出可用仓库

RPM:

1 rpm -ivh 安装一个包
2 rpm -e 删除一个包
3 rpm -qa 列出系统当中已经安装的所有的 rpm 包
4 rpm -qa | grep ssl 找一个包是否存在与系统中
5 rpm -qi
            -ql
            -qc
            -qd
            -q --scirpts
            -q --changelog 查看系统当中已经安装的包
6 rpm -qf 路径 查看这个路径或者文件属于哪个 rpm 包
7 rpm -qpi 查看本地一个包的信息(没有安装到系统上的) 8
8 rpm -qpl 查看本地一个包的包含的文件
9 rpm -qpc 配置文件
10 rpm -qpd 文档文件
11 rpm -qp 包名 --scripts 查看这个 rpm 包 在安装或者卸载时候执行的 shell 脚本命令
12 rpm -qp 包名 --changelog 查看 rpm 包的历代更改说明